Deuba urges NC to wait for SC’s verdict on House dissolution case



POKHARA: Nepali Congress (NC) President Sher Bahadur Deuba has urged people and his party to wait for the Supreme Court’s decision on the dissolution of the House of Representatives.

Speaking at a program in Pokhara on Thursday, Deuba said that since the issue of dissolution of the parliament is sub judice in the court, no political party should try to dictate the court for or against the dissolution of the House.

“To tell you the truth, NC does not want to hit the streets. Moreover, we don’t have enough funds,” he said adding, “Even active members of the Nepali Congress would not come even if asked them to hit the streets.”

Deuba said he did not want to make any comment on the issue that would influence the court.

“I will, however, accept the SC’s verdict,” he said urging all to wait for the verdict.
